I crashed my H a month or so ago, after I suddenly got a low-battery warning on a battery I had thought was fully charged - I almost had made it to the ground and was bringing it back when it skidded into the pavement, tumbling and tossing off the camera. The only apparent damage was the rails on the attachment piece had sheared off; I ordered a replacement mount and replaced the broken one a couple nights ago.
Powering up the H, the pilot light on the camera lights up and the camera centers itself; moving it manually, it again centers itself, both side-to-side and up-and-down. I can connect to the camera with the ST16 - I even re-bound it - and see what it sees. However, it won't respond to calibration, pan or pitch controls - it just stares forward. Did my camera suffer a stroke or something?
